WebRed worms ( Eisensia foetida ), also known as red wigglers, are the best species of worms to use for vermicomposting at home. Red wigglers only burrow 3-8 inches deep and more horizontally; unlike earthworms who burrow deeper. Red wigglers like temperatures between 55-75 degrees F. In short, the body is placed inside a vessel or container, other organic materials are added to the container, and then the container is heated. react-sortable-tree-theme-file-explorerWebIowa – Composting Rules Iowa's regulations encourage on-farm, small-scale food scrap composting. The rules allow composters to accept up to two tons of food scraps from off-site per week without obtaining a solid waste permit.
